Comfort
Comfort should be your first priority when choosing an electric scooter. Seats should be well-padded and spacious to provide superior support for your legs and back. The armrests and controls must be easy to operate and reach, while the suspension should give you a smooth ride on rough surfaces.
It's important to try the scooter out before you purchase it to make sure that you're comfortable riding in it. You should also consider the warranty options, and after-sales service that are available. Stability
When selecting a low-cost mobility scooter, you should choose one that can support your weight and the terrain you plan on using it for. The majority of scooters have a maximum weight capacity. This is the maximum amount of weight they are able to safely carry. Some scooters come with an incline circle that is the smallest circle they can make to maneuver around tight spaces such as aisles in stores.
Choose a model with greater ground clearance If you plan to ride on surfaces that are uneven. This will help you avoid hitting the undercarriage when driving on uneven or personal mobility scooters bumpy terrain. You should also consider the battery power of your scooter, as well as the distance it can travel on one charge.
It is also recommended to select a scooter with a solid, easy-to-clean base. The base is crucial because it keeps your scooter's wheels. If it's not strong enough, your scooter may become unstable or tip over.

Storage
When choosing an affordable mobility scooter, think about where you will store it when you are not being used. Storage options include a shed, garage or basement. A shed can be cheaper and offer more security than a garage, however you must still shield your scooter from the elements. Consider adding a waterproof cover to your scooter if you are planning to store it outdoors.
The scooter can be equipped with storage options. For instance, some models come with a lockable rear trunk which can be used to store personal items. Some models fold to make them easier to transport and store. The best affordable mobility scoots will have ample storage space, so you don't need to worry about packing extra gear.
Other models also have storage compartments within the chassis or beneath the seat. These compartments are secured and can be locked to block unauthorized access. If you live in shared accommodation, it's best to avoid the storage of mobility scooters in common areas or corridors. This could be a fire hazard and could violate the building's fire regulations.
